##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 2.27:1 — AA fail, AA-large fail,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#487e89 (4.54:1); AA: background → #404040 (4.56:1); AAA: text → #375f68 (7:1); AAA: background → #212121 (7.08:1)
- On black (#000000): 9.24: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A pass
